Instructional Design Document—Detailed Outline

IV. Training Materials:

Explanation:

Note any materials that you plan on creating or using as part of the TEL web-based course, such as CD-ROMS, models, lesson plans, job aids, video, etc. Please include the format (print-based, Breeze, Video, etc.) of the material.

Example:

Training materials to be developed for the WBT Course include:

  • Job-aid tip sheets (print-based)
  • Lectures (Breeze Live)
  • Assessment Questions (Breeze)
  • Student guide (print-based)
  • Video for Lesson 2, Topic 3, "How to safely clean the X45-B tire making machine."
